im no expert in this but i think it can be done with DSP couldnt it?

I'm not using any DSP components in fb2k right now, but I do have output set to 24-bit. I was just playing an mp3 file with quite a bit of compression, and I did see the peak hold go beyond 0 to about +3dB. I changed fb2k back to 16-bit output and it still happened, so I'm still confused about this.

Lossy formats are decoded to floating point data in foobar2000, so they can have peak values above 1.0 even without additional preprocessing (like Replaygain, preamp, or DSPs). A visualization observes the audio data as it comes out of the DSP chain but before it is passed to the current output module, so output bit depth or dithering does not influence the data as seen by the visualization.

Thank you!! Unfortunately i got "bad" news about background transparency. I spent a lot of time testing several methods to set the background transparent. But at this time there is no practicable way to implement this. GDI+ could handle all i want but is not available for client windows, so if i would use this there is a lot of message handling. Region handling otherwise could also handle it all but is to slow and need to much cpu usage. To implenemt static transparency is no problem but if a window behind the peakmeter changes, the foreground window get no notification and don't update and I think that's not what we need. So I will concentrate on the other suggestions first (vertical option , reset peak ...) and try to implement transparency later. I hope you can still use it in your great configs.
